Whenever I look in those eyes of yours,
I see a whirling tempest, deep and brown:
The flame of love now deep in my heart roars,
And in this blessèd feeling, I could drown.
That gaze, so mesmerizingly profound,
Seems to wash my mind with ardent love,
You are monarch where none are higher crowned,
A star in my dark sky in heavns above.
But why should others trust this, written here?
For though I laud you, these are just still words,
So then those reading must learn to revere
Your beauty, bright, eternal, unslandered.
For you, night shrouded love, are beautiful,
Like moonlight, or like songs of an angel.
